Carl Morgenstern: a witness of the Romantic era
Carl Morgenstern, a German painter of the 19th century, is often associated with the Romantic movement, which values emotion and nature. Born in 1805, he was influenced by Italian landscapes, which left a mark on his work. His career flourished at a time when art was freeing itself from academic conventions, and he captured the wild beauty of landscapes. Morgenstern traveled across Europe, immersing himself in different cultures and styles, enriching his artistic approach. His ability to fuse realistic elements with a touch of romanticism makes him an essential artist for understanding this pivotal period in art history.
